Tell me about a time when you faced challenges during an animation project. How did you overcome them?
Animator Interview Questions
Sample answer to the question
During one of my animation projects, I faced a challenge with a tight deadline and a complex animation sequence. To overcome this challenge, I first broke down the sequence into smaller manageable tasks and created a timeline. I then collaborated with the director and other animators to brainstorm ideas and develop a plan. We delegated specific tasks to each team member based on their expertise and divided the workload. I personally focused on the key frames and character animation while others worked on background elements and effects. We maintained open communication and had regular check-ins to ensure we were on track. Despite the challenges, we managed to complete the animation on time and to the satisfaction of the director.
A more solid answer
During one of my animation projects, I faced a challenge in creating a dynamic fight sequence between two characters. The sequence required precise motion, weight, balance, texture, and form to make it look impactful and realistic. To overcome this challenge, I took a structured approach. First, I thoroughly analyzed the reference materials and studied the movements of fighters to understand the key aspects of the sequence. Then, I created a rough blocking pass to establish the timing and initial poses. I collaborated with the director and other animators to gather feedback and refine the sequence further. During this process, we had regular meetings to ensure everyone was aligned with the artistic vision and technical requirements. To effectively manage my time, I created a detailed schedule with specific deadlines for each phase of the animation process. I also proactively communicated with the team to discuss any roadblocks or adjustments needed. By following this approach and working closely with the team, we were able to successfully complete the animation sequence, meeting the desired level of quality and exceeding the expectations of the director.
Why this is a more solid answer:
The solid answer provides more specific details about the animation project, including the challenge of creating a dynamic fight sequence and the candidate's understanding of motion, weight, balance, texture, and form. It also highlights the candidate's collaboration with the team and their effective time-management skills. However, it could be improved by adding more information about how the candidate mentored and provided guidance to junior animators and incorporated industry trends and technologies into the animation project.

How to prepare for this question
- Prepare examples of animation projects where you faced challenges and overcame them. Focus on highlighting your ability to understand motion, weight, balance, texture, and form in your responses.
- Demonstrate your collaborative skills by discussing instances where you worked effectively as part of a team to overcome challenges during an animation project.
- Highlight your strong communication skills by providing examples of how you effectively communicated with team members, directors, and clients to ensure the success of the animation project.
- Discuss your time-management skills by explaining how you broke down complex animation tasks, created timelines, and met deadlines.
- Stay up to date with industry trends and technologies by taking online courses, attending conferences, and exploring new tools for animation.
What interviewers are evaluating
- Strong understanding of motion, weight, balance, texture, and form
- Ability to work collaboratively in a team environment
- Strong communication and time-management skills
